Output 6df3816429cd59aa7119eec18995ef1fcd69ac547bc99d9f7dc6c7418dda6100:0

value
3035000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4780ffddeb757a9cfd24fe5201c4a06b5bcaefac OP_EQUAL
address
38D6SCpv2DrVW74ia9hzVvyB4JMWxJ2ybR
transaction
6df3816429cd59aa7119eec18995ef1fcd69ac547bc99d9f7dc6c7418dda6100
spent
true